This list contains only the countries for which job offers have been published in the selected language (e.g., in the French version, only job offers written in French are displayed, and in the English version, only those in English).
The Quality Assurance Analyst will provide quality analysis experience to contribute to the success of all technology initiatives. The Quality Assurance Analyst will be responsible for working in the analysis and testing phases of the software development lifecycle, consulting with all stakeholders to document comprehensive test plans, analyze risk to each respective area of the application, and execute newly documented, as well as, regression test cases. The role will also be responsible for measuring quality and identifying metrics to drive continuous improvement.
Job Responsibility:
Develop, maintain and execute automated and manual test plans and scripts for requirement validation, integration, regression, performance and usability testing
Create test data files with valid and invalid records to thoroughly test program logic and verify system flow
Collaborate with Development and Technical Analysts to ensure requirements and design are documented clearly and testing steps are completely understood
Engage in the entire software development lifecycle from requirements to deployment
Communicate QA risks, milestones and status to the project manager, project team and management
Communicate test progress, test results and other relevant information to project stakeholders
Develop quality assurance standards and track quality assurance activities
Create, manage, and enhance regression test client and automated test scenarios
Participate in the development and implementation of structured testing concepts, methodologies, and automated testing and support tools
Participate in special projects as necessary
Follow established HIPAA, Compliance & Security policies
Requirements:
Bachelor Degree in Computer Science or equivalent degree
Deep understanding of and experience with Agile and SDLC methodologies
Experience generating test data for system testing
Experience using automated testing tools and concepts
Experience navigating databases and the ability to run basic queries
Experience with business and functional/technical requirements gathering and business process modeling
Effective technical writing skills and exceptional problem solving skills